Lydia Herrick 1661–1737 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 26 September 1661
Birth Location: Salem, Essex County, Massachusetts, USA
Death Date: 12 Feb 1737
Death Location: Wenham, Essex County, Massachusetts, United States of America
Father: Henry Jr
Mother: Lydia Herrick
Spouse(s): John Porter
Children(s): John Porter, Jonathan Porter, Benjamin Porter, Elizabeth Porter, Elizabeth Porter, Nehemiah Porter, Sgt. Porter, Nehemiah Porter, Lydia Porter, Sarah Porter, Hannah Porter, Mary Porter, Mehitable Porter
In 1661, Lydia Herrick entered the world in Salem, Essex County, Massachusetts, USA, born to Henry Herrick Jr And Lydia Herrick. Lydia Herrick married John Porter, and had children including Benjamin Porter, Elizabeth Porter, Hannah Porter, John Porter, Jonathan Porter, Lydia Porter, Mary Porter, Mehitable Porter, Nehemiah Porter, Sarah Porter, Sgt Samuel Herrick Porter. Lydia Herrick passed away in 1737 in Wenham, Essex County, Massachusetts, United States of America.
